The much-anticipated final trailer for The Conjuring: Last Rites has been unveiled, signaling the terrifying culmination of the iconic horror franchise. This last glimpse into the demon-hunting world of Ed and Lorraine Warren promises to be the most harrowing yet, setting a chilling tone for the series’ conclusion. Fans of The Conjuring are bracing for a truly unforgettable cinematic experience.
Within the brief, unsettling preview, paranormal investigators Ed and Lorraine Warren, portrayed by Patrick Wilson and Vera Farmiga, confront a new case of demonic possession that pushes their formidable abilities to the absolute limit. Viewers are subjected to a series of disturbing visual cues, including a disembodied hand, a grotesque expulsion of blood and hair, and a harrowing depiction of a hanging, all building towards a climactic exorcism amidst erupting flames. A quick, eerie cameo from the fan-favorite sinister doll, Annabelle, further heightens the suspense.
Lorraine Warren ominously warns Ed of a pervasive evil, one that appears unnervingly familiar and personally acquainted with their spiritual crusade. The Conjuring: Last Rites signifies the last appearance of Wilson and Farmiga as the beloved paranormal duo, as they embark on their ultimate confrontation to banish a malevolent entity from a tormented family’s residence. This film is poised to deliver a deeply emotional and terrifying farewell to their characters.
Adding depth to the ensemble, Mia Tomlinson joins the cast as Judy Warren, Ed and Lorraine’s daughter, while Ben Hardy steps into the role of her boyfriend, Tony Spera. The returning presence of Steve Coulter as Father Gordon further reinforces the narrative’s ties to the established Conjuring universe, providing a sense of continuity and familiarity for long-time followers of the saga. Their contributions are expected to enhance the film’s dramatic intensity.
Intriguingly, Last Rites draws its unsettling premise from a real-life account known as The Smurl Haunting. Between 1974 and 1989, Jack and Janet Smurl, residents of West Pittston, Pennsylvania, reported a relentless demonic infestation within their home. Their chilling testimonies included inexplicable loud noises, noxious odors, and terrifying physical manifestations, such as one daughter being violently pushed down stairs and another family member suffering a severe assault. This true story provides a disturbing foundation for the film’s events.
The climax of the Smurl family’s torment culminated in 1986 when Ed and Lorraine Warren finally intervened, bringing their renowned expertise to bear on the deeply disturbing phenomena plaguing the household. Their real-world investigation into the Smurl case is faithfully adapted, offering audiences a compelling narrative rooted in documented paranormal claims. The directorial helm for The Conjuring: Last Rites is assumed by Michael Chaves, whose previous work includes other notable entries in the universe such as The Conjuring: The Devil Made Me Do It, The Nun 2, and The Curse of La Llorona. Franchise creator James Wan serves as a pivotal producer, alongside Peter Safran, both of whom have been instrumental in shaping The Conjuring cinematic universe since its inception. Their continued involvement ensures the franchise’s signature style and quality.
Set to release in theaters on September 5, 2025, The Conjuring: Last Rites marks a significant milestone as the concluding chapter of this beloved horror series.
